Moving Our Observability Data Collector from Sidecars to eBPF

For years, the Kubernetes sidecar pattern has been a practical way to capture observability data. Running a collector alongside each application pod gave us deep visibility into traffic, including full request and response payloads across supported protocols. However, as cloud-native environments have grown more complex, the limitations of sidecars—such as resource overhead, operational complexity, and scaling challenges—have become more apparent.

Beyond End-to-End: Why Your Microservices Need Contract Testing

You push a small code update. Your unit tests are green, and the functional tests pass. You feel confident. The release pipeline triggers, and the new feature hits production. Ten minutes later, your monitoring dashboard lights up with errors. The frontend team updated a User ID field from an integer to a string, and your backend service just choked on it. In a monolithic design, the compiler or a rudimentary integration suite often identifies these issues.

How VPS Architecture Solves The Problem

Virtual private servers approach this differently. They tackle contention head-on through dedicated resource allocation. Instead of letting resources slosh around freely between all sites like shared hosting does, VPS technology carves a physical server into isolated virtual machines. Each one operates independently. Each gets its own slice of CPU cores, RAM, and storage that nobody else can touch.
